Abstract :
This paper deals with design of the novel architecture of the CNN (cellular neural network) for image processing. The main parameters were speed and area of the chip. Digital CNN network contains a lot of gates, which occupies a lot of area on chip. The most area on chip occupy multipliers, therefore we proposed CNN network, where multiplication of the input with weight is realized by block AND, while multiplied signal is special distributed in the time. Designed network we compared with standard CNN network which consists of parallel signed multipliers.
